Output 304a69bdb72967f11c366a52ade4e7b05866db72d4e98087247ac2bb38b91b8d:0

value
603505
script pubkey
OP_0 OP_PUSHBYTES_20 3d519ecc76311c12a74d7776300aef1e9eedb113
address
bc1q84geanrkxywp9f6dwamrqzh0r60wmvgnffrurc
transaction
304a69bdb72967f11c366a52ade4e7b05866db72d4e98087247ac2bb38b91b8d
confirmations
58698
spent
true